Full List of Ingredients

  • 1 lb carrots – These earthy, naturally sweet beauties are the star of the show. Look for firm, vibrant carrots (bonus points if you snag them with the leafy tops still attached!).

  • 1 tablespoon olive oil – A light drizzle helps the carrots roast to golden perfection, coaxing out their caramelized edges.

  • ½ teaspoon kosher salt & ¼ teaspoon black pepper – Just enough to enhance the natural flavors without overpowering them.

  • 1 cup whole milk ricotta – The creamy, luxurious base that balances the roasted carrots’ sweetness. It’s like a soft pillow for them to rest on.

  • 1 tablespoon lemon zest & 1 tablespoon lemon juice – Bright, citrusy notes that wake up the ricotta and cut through the richness.

  • 2 tablespoons hot honey – The pièce de résistance! This sweet heat drizzle ties everything together with a gentle kick.

  • ¼ teaspoon red pepper flakes (optional) – For those who like a little extra fire.

  • Fresh thyme or parsley – A scattering of fresh herbs adds a pop of color and a touch of freshness to the final plate.

🌟 Pro Tip: If you can’t find hot honey, don’t worry! Simply warm regular honey and stir in a pinch of chili flakes or cayenne—it’s a perfect homemade substitute.

Step-by-Step Instructions

1. Prep Your Oven and Carrots

Preheat your oven to 425°F (220°C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per for easy cleanup.

Peel and trim the carrots, cutting any larger ones in half lengthwise so they roast evenly.

2. Season and Roast

Place the carrots on the baking sheet and drizzle with 1 tablespoon olive oil. Sprinkle over kosher salt and black pepper, tossing to coat them evenly.

Spread the carrots in a single layer (giving them space ensures they caramelize instead of steaming). Roast for 25–30 minutes, flipping halfway through. You’ll know they’re ready when they’re fork-tender with gorgeous golden edges.

3. Whip the Ricotta

While the carrots roast, grab a small bowl or food processor. Combine:

  • 1 cup whole milk ricotta

  • 1 tablespoon lemon zest

  • 1 tablespoon lemon juice

  • 1 tablespoon olive oil

Mix until smooth and fluffy. You’re aiming for a soft, spreadable texture that feels light yet indulgent. Taste and season with a pinch of salt if needed.

4. Assemble

Once the carrots are out of the oven, it’s time to assemble. Spread the whipped ricotta generously over a serving platter (or individual plates if you’re feeling fancy). Arrange the roasted carrots on top, slightly overlapping for a rustic look.

5. Garnish & Serve

Drizzle with 2 tablespoons hot honey, letting it cascade over the carrots and pool on the ricotta. Sprinkle with red pepper flakes (if using) and finish with a handful of fresh thyme or parsley for a fresh, fragrant finish.

Serve warm or at room temperature—and watch them disappear in minutes!

Variations and Substitutions

One of the best things about this recipe is how effortlessly it adapts to different tastes and dietary needs. Whether you’re cooking for plant-based friends or just want to switch things up, these ideas will keep the dish feeling fresh every time.

Vegan-Friendly Version

No dairy? No problem! Swap the whole milk ricotta for a creamy vegan alternative (almond- or cashew-based ricotta works beautifully). Instead of hot honey, use agave syrup with a pinch of chili flakes to mimic that spicy-sweet kick. It’s every bit as luscious and satisfying.

Nutty Crunch Addition

For an extra layer of texture, sprinkle a handful of toasted pistachios or slivered almonds over the finished dish. The nutty crunch pairs perfectly with the soft whipped ricotta and tender carrots, making every bite a little more exciting.

Spiced-Up Option

If you’re craving a smokier flavor profile, toss your carrots with a pinch of smoked paprika or ground cumin before roasting. It adds a cozy warmth that’s especially perfect for autumn or winter meals.

Storage Instructions

Roasted carrots layered over whipped ricotta, drizzled with hot honey and garnished with fresh thyme on a rustic platter.

Though this dish is best enjoyed fresh out of the oven, you can save leftovers if needed. Here’s how:

Room Temperature Storage

Leave the assembled dish out for no more than 2 hours. After that, move it to the fridge to keep things food-safe.

Refrigeration Tips

Store roasted carrots and whipped ricotta separately in airtight containers. Both will keep well in the fridge for up to 3 days. When ready to serve, let the ricotta come to room temperature for easier spreading, and reheat the carrots gently in the oven.

Freezing Instructions

I don’t recommend freezing the whipped ricotta, as it tends to lose its lovely creamy texture. However, the roasted carrots freeze well—simply thaw and reheat them in the oven when needed.

Recipe Tips and Tricks

To guarantee success every time, keep these quick tips in mind:

  • Use baby carrots if you’re short on prep time.

  • Don’t overcrowd the pan—this ensures the carrots roast instead of steam.

  • Warm your honey slightly so it drizzles beautifully over the dish.

FAQs

Can I use baby carrots instead of whole carrots?

Absolutely! Just keep an eye on them—they’ll roast a bit faster due to their smaller size.

What if I don’t have hot honey?

No worries. Stir a pinch of chili flakes or cayenne pepper into regular honey for a quick homemade version.

Can I make whipped ricotta ahead of time?

Yes! Store it in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 2 days. Give it a quick stir before serving to restore its creamy texture.

Roasted Carrots with Whipped Ricotta & Hot Honey


  • Author: Sophia
  • Total Time: 40 minutes
  • Yield: 4 servings 1x
  • Diet: Vegetarian

Description

This simple yet elegant dish pairs tender roasted carrots with fluffy whipped ricotta and a spicy-sweet drizzle of hot honey. Perfect for holidays or weeknights.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 lb carrots, peeled and trimmed

  • 1 tbsp olive oil

  • ½ tsp kosher salt

  • ¼ tsp black pepper

  • 1 cup whole milk ricotta

  • 1 tbsp lemon zest

  • 1 tbsp lemon juice

  • 1 tbsp extra virgin olive oil (for ricotta)

  • 2 tbsp hot honey

  • ¼ tsp red pepper flakes (optional)

  • Fresh thyme or parsley (for garnish)


Instructions

  • Preheat oven to 425°F (220°C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.

  • Toss carrots with olive oil, salt, and pepper. Arrange in a single layer.

  • Roast 25–30 minutes, turning once, until tender and caramelized.

  • Whip ricotta with lemon zest, lemon juice, and olive oil until smooth.

  • Spread whipped ricotta on a platter, top with roasted carrots.

  • Drizzle hot honey, sprinkle red pepper flakes, and garnish with herbs.

Notes

  • Substitute vegan ricotta and agave for a dairy-free version.

  • Add toasted nuts for crunch or smoked paprika for extra depth.
